MySQL是一种开源的关系型数据库管理系统,它广泛应用于各种网站和应用程序中。在使用MySQL时,我们可能需要给表加字段。本文将介绍。
1. 确定需要加的字段类型和名称
在给表加字段之前,我们需要确定需要加的字段类型和名称。MySQL支持多种字段类型,例如整数、浮点数、字符、日期时间等。我们需要根据具体需求选择合适的字段类型,并为该字段取一个唯一的名称。
2. 使用ALTER TABLE语句
在确定需要加的字段类型和名称后,我们可以使用ALTER TABLE语句来给表加字段。ALTER TABLE语句可以修改已经存在的表的结构。
具体语法如下:
amenamen_type;
amenamen_type是需要加的字段类型。我们可以使用以下语句在一个名为user的表中加一个名为age的整数字段:
ALTER TABLE user ADD age INT;
3. 设定字段的默认值和约束条件
在加字段时,我们可以设定该字段的默认值和约束条件。默认值是在插入新记录时为该字段提供的默认值。约束条件可以限制该字段的取值范围,例如NOT NULL约束可以保证该字段不为空。
具体语法如下:
amenamenstraint;
straint是需要设定的约束条件。我们可以使用以下语句在一个名为user的表中加一个名为age的整数字段,并设定其默认值为0,同时设定该字段不为空:
ALTER TABLE user ADD age INT DEFAULT 0 NOT NULL;
4. 删除字段
如果需要删除已经存在的字段,我们可以使用ALTER TABLE语句的DROP COLUMN子句。
具体语法如下:
amename;
amename是需要删除的字段名称。我们可以使用以下语句删除一个名为age的字段:
ALTER TABLE user DROP COLUMN age;
包括确定需要加的字段类型和名称、使用ALTER TABLE语句、设定字段的默认值和约束条件以及删除字段。熟练掌握这些方法可以帮助我们更好地管理MySQL数据库。